Predator Free 2050: New Zealand is getting tough

Over the next three decades, New Zealand hopes to rid itself of invasive species. Its Predator Free 2050 plan aims to eradicate stoats, rats, possums and other pests, in the hope of protecting the country’s indigenous wildlife. As Christine Finn has discovered, the project has garnered wide support. Kate Adie introduces the feature.
